I have a Slipstreamer Spitfire and the quality seems to be fine.  The installation was easy, and it adjusts fairly easily too.  When I first installed it, I would get a gush of wind from bigger trucks as I passed them and my face shield would fly up (3/4 helmet).  But once I got it adjusted, it has made a big positive difference, especially in colder weather.
